About the role:
As a Resourcing Partner, you own the top of the recruitment funnel.
This is a specialist sourcing role focused on building proactive pipelines, engaging high-quality talent, and delivering strong, diverse shortlists at pace. You’ll work in close partnership with Talent Acquisition Partners, ensuring hiring managers consistently have access to engaged, well-matched candidates. While TA Partners own full-cycle delivery, you are accountable for sourcing strategy, pipeline health, and early-stage candidate qualification.

Key Responsibilities


Key Responsibilities:
  • Develop and execute sourcing strategies for high-volume operational roles.
  • Partner with TA Partners at intake to define target profiles and sourcing plans.
  • Proactively source talent using LinkedIn Recruiter, Boolean search, CV databases, referrals, and communities.
  • Conduct structured screening calls to assess core competencies and role fit.
  • Deliver qualified shortlists aligned to agreed success criteria.
  • Build, segment, and nurture talent pools in Pinpoint for current and future hiring.
  • Maintain accurate ATS data and track funnel performance metrics.
  • Share market insight, competitor trends, and sourcing opportunities with the TA team.
  • Ensure a smooth handover to TA Partners for interview and offer stages.

About Vintage Cash Cow

Vintage Cash Cow and Arcavindi, exist to create a world where everything has value and nothing is wasted, on a global scale.

Together, we form the UK and European operations of the Vintage Group, united by one purpose, one mission, and one set of values.

Vintage Cash Cow is our UK operation and the foundation of our business. It’s where our model was built, tested, and proven, making it easy for customers to sell multiple pre-loved valuables in one simple, trusted journey. Arcavindi is our European operation. Built on the same proven model, it takes what works in the UK and adapts it for new markets across Europe, allowing us to scale our impact internationally.

While our brands reflect different markets, we are one business, working as one team. Our people collaborate across borders, share ownership of outcomes, and bring the same care, fairness, and common sense to everything we do.

Behind the scenes, we are building the world’s largest international trading platform for pre-loved items, powered by expert people, smart data, and a shared belief in the circular economy.

Every item we buy is rehomed, reused, or responsibly recycled — keeping valuable materials in play and out of landfill, and ensuring we always treat customers and their treasures with care and respect.
